The Smithers Mountain Bike Association (SMBA) is a registered non-profit society that has been incorporated to serve the interests and needs of the mountain bike community in Smithers. The purpose of the Smithers Mountain Bike Association is to:

a) Encourage participation in mountain biking to people of all ages and abilities;
b) Promote responsible mountain biking practices;
c) Participate in th

e planning process for and the management of recreational lands as it relates to mountain bike access and use;
d) Organize volunteers to aid in restoration, development, and maintenance of legitimate mountain bike trail systems; and
e) Educate riders on:
(i) mountain bike safety
(ii) mountain bike practices that minimize user conflicts, trail damage and ecological impact, and
(iii) mountain bike trail planning, building and maintenance

Our new trail Upper Apocalypse built for the 2026 Heavy Petal Enduro (and everyone else) received its inspection today and we are psyched to report that it is now OPEN! It starts right off the top of the Uptrack and exits onto Old Bluff just North of Four Horsemen. Continue down original Apocalypse for a total of 3km of blue descending back to the parking lot! Be aware there is still@some work being done on lower apocalypse and there is still some soft sections on the new upper section. Ride with care and enjoy! Thanks to everyone who helped make this new line a reality!
